I miscalculated the intensity of the seaweed flavour from the wakame. The wakame delivered on the ocean-flavour I was looking for, but definitely short on the salt I was after. The cucumber still came through in the infusion, but it was more subtle than I would have liked.
I’ve adjusted the measurement for the wakame in the recipe, originally the portion was 0.25 cups. The original measurement was a little too strong on the seaweed flavour. I would use the same amount of cucumber. This infusion does not need more than 24 hours, because of how well the wakame infuses into the alcohol. This infusion pairs incredibly well with dry spirits like gin, and I would recommend adding salt to any cocktail it’s used in. Again tons of potential.
Ingredients:
- Half of 1 Long cucumber sliced
- 2 Tbsp of Wakame seaweed
Method:
- Wash and slice cucumber. Do not peel. Tons of the cucumber flavour is in the skin.
- Throw all ingredients in a glass mason jar, seal, and let sit in a cool and dark place.
- Infusion time: 24 hours
- Strain out all ingredients, and funnel back into the CRE8 Vodka bottle.
- Fill with purified water to the 40% ABV mark on the bottle. Shake well and enjoy.
